If you have a website, it needs to be managed—it's an axiom. Otherwise, it will drown in the vast ocean of today's internet. Even if it's just a small business card website or a landing page, it still requires technical support, periodic content updates, and search engine optimization.

The more competitive the segment your site operates in, the more attention it needs to perform effectively.

But who typically manages corporate websites in the EU, UK, or USA today?

We can generally identify three groups of specialists:

  1. System administrators, programmers, and other techies: These are the people who ensure your site runs smoothly, protect it from hacking, and upload new videos, among other tasks. But can they regularly write compelling, effective copy? Analyze site statistics? Promote it in search engines? Create a stylish design?

  2. PR and other managers: They may be able to write polished text, but they often forget or neglect to do so because of other commitments. Moreover, they may struggle with technical support and website promotion on Google.

  3. Designers, secretaries, or "do-it-yourselfers": Surprisingly, many corporate websites are still managed at an amateur level.

The consequences of an unprofessional approach to a corporate website are easy to spot—outdated news, grammatical errors on the main page, and contact emails hosted on personal accounts like ukr.net.

So, which is more effective: managing the website yourself or outsourcing?

In 8 out of 10 cases, outsourcing is the better choice. While it may make sense for financial institutions or other specialized sectors to maintain a website in-house, for most companies, outsourcing to external specialists is both more efficient and cost-effective.

Why? Because you don't need to maintain a full-time technical specialist, copywriter, designer, etc. External specialists will deliver better results at a lower cost.
